Synopsis

The easy way to take the confusion out of chemistry

From atoms and ions to quantum theory and the periodic table, Chemistry for the Utterly Confused breaks down the most difficult chemistry topics into easy-to-understand concepts.

With expert guidance from two professors who've helped thousands of struggling chemistry students , you'll be able to grasp the essentials of the subject and master the problem-solving skills you need to excel.

  • Covers the full range of chemistry concepts, from thermochemistry, acids and bases, and chemical bonding to periodic trends and molecular forces
  • Includes practice problems with solutions that help you master formulas
  • Explains the right procedures to use in the lab and in constructing experiments and studies
